Two of Swords & Eight of Swords
Combined Meaning
When the Two of Swords and Eight of Swords appear together, they paint a powerful picture of mental struggle, indecision, and the challenge of breaking free from self-imposed limitations.
Together, these cards highlight a journey from mental stalemate to the realization that restrictions are often self-created.

Advice from the Cards
General Advice
Take a pause to balance your emotions and intellect before moving forward. Recognize that many of the barriers you perceive are created by your mindset. Embrace self-reflection and trust your inner wisdom to dissolve confusion and find clarity.
Love Advice
In relationships, this pairing advises addressing emotional stalemates openly. Avoid letting fears and doubts block communication. Working through misunderstandings with honesty will create space for mutual freedom and healing.
Career Advice
At work, the cards warn of feeling stuck or uncertain about decisions. Take time to weigh options carefully, and challenge any limiting beliefs about your capabilities. Empower yourself by seeking new perspectives and confidently stepping out of mental ruts.
Health Advice
Mentally and emotionally, these cards highlight stress caused by indecision or overthinking. Prioritize mindfulness practices and gentle self-care to ease mental tension and promote healing. Recognize the power of shifting your mindset for improved well-being.
Yes/No/Maybe?
Maybe - Traditional readings indicate hesitation and mental entrapment, suggesting that answers will come with patience and inner work.
Keywords
Stalemate, Difficult Choices, Mental Captivity, Blindfolded Decisions, Overcoming Fear, Liberation
